Research On Virtual Simulation Training System Of Small-scale Workover Based On Multi-user Collaboration

The three-dimensional virtual simulation training system based on virtual reality technology is widely used in various industries because of its immersion、interactive learning mode, and it also gradually extends to the oil field. Nowadays, most of this kind training system can only achieve independent position interactions study, but they are powerless in collaboration work. Especially for small-scale workover in oil field which kind of training system demand more, it’s real-time interaction technology between multiple positions needs further development.This paper introduces the research background、significance and present situation of the related technology on virtual simulation training system of small-scale workover with multiple positions collaboration, and also elaborates the virtual reality technology 、 elated concepts on distributed virtual reality technology. Based on the theoretical basis discuss the network system structure and development model collaboration suit for multiple positions collaboration system, and design the development framework and function structure of virtual simulation training system on small-scale workover based on multi-user collaboration.Based on professional knowledge about small-scale workover, divide the task knowledge of job, and puts forward two kinds of knowledge inspection method of training process. Based on CSCW theory study the collaboration awareness model, and put forward the virtual environment, action items, work process and classification and implementation method involved in the four types of sensory information.Based on research about physical kinematic positioning algorithm and path smooth processing technology, realize the prediction methods of navigation position in distributed virtual environment, and ensure the consistency between the system simulation results and the state of virtual object.The actual development of virtual simulation training system of small-scale workover based on Multi-user Collaboration has been completed, it chooses the standard operating procedures of small-scale workover as the key points of training content, integrates 3D virtual environment of well site based on Virtools software, and realizes the interactive features of virtual role 、 virtual instruments and equipment in virtual environment. Realize message communication between client and server in hybrid network architecture based on the VBS service model, through managing distributed object and controlling the motion of local objects, realize the information sharing between user role’s avatar,includes position 、direction、actions、chatting words, making several people involved in collaboration and work over training at the same time. The new development model of this system makes up for the defect of the virtual training system in collaboration, and effectively improves the training effect, and also opens up a new thought for the future development direction of virtual training.
